New signings at Penicuik

Penicuik are in the Black with new signings.

Penicuik
 

Penicuik Silver has announced the signing of some new and the return of some old faces in time for their assault on the Scottish Regional Championships at the end of February.

Return

Returning to the solo cornet bench after a brief spell away at Cooperative Funeralcare Band is David Mcleod whilst Grace Jack comes in to add to the percussion section.

Huge asset

MD Stuart Black told 4BR: "It's great to have these guys come back in after time away. Dave is obviously a huge asset to have in the band with his playing pedigree, and Grace is a massive help on tuned percussion.".

Kirsty Wilson boosts the news faces to the horn ranks and Simba Makoni comes into the trombone bench.

Looking forward

Stuart added: "Kirsty and I have known each other for a few years now through our time together with the National Youth Band of Scotland so I know how strong a player she is. Simba has great potential, and it's great to see him making the move to the senior band.

The band did really well at our first outing at the Borders contest in November, so with these additions I’m looking forward to hopefully putting on a good performance in Perth next month."
